WFH would have worked before Covid as well. Covid just forced the hands of most companies. So no, there hasn't been some breakthrough that has made WFH possible within recent years.

> we can't even imagine going in to work 5 days a week now

For a lot of people, yes. The reason why there is so much outrage around RTO mandates is because:

1) WFH offered a massive quality of life improvement

2) There is essentially no evidence that in office workers are more productive (or vice-versa)

When executive teams, (many of whom work remotely themselves, as often as they'd like), try to reverse the quality of life advancement that WFH offers, without an evidence backed reason for doing so, workers get angry.

It's the equivalent of a parent saying "because I said so". Except these aren't children that Jassy and others are speaking to.
